KIMI K3 LAGS FAR BEHIND ON CYBER EXPLOIT TASKS

Moonshot AI's Kimi K3 scored 32 percent on offensive cyber benchmarks versus 76 percent for leading U.S. models, according to tests by the British AI Security Institute and U.S. Center for AI Standards and Innovation. The model's safeguards also failed to prevent exploit development.
